What You’ll Do

As a Commissioning Technician, you will play a hands-on role in the commissioning process—conducting field investigations, supporting functional testing, reviewing documentation, and helping the team ensure high-performance systems for our clients.

Primary Responsibilities

  • Perform construction inspections and field investigations under supervision of the Commissioning Provider.
  • Review construction submittals related to commissioning scope.
  • Develop construction checklists used for field verification.
  • Assist with the development of functional test plans.
  • Support and conduct functional performance testing, including testing of peripheral systems with minor supervision.
  • Develop training documentation for building operations staff.
  • Assist with review of operations and maintenance manuals.

Minimum Qualifications

  • A 2-year technical degree in mechanical systems, or equivalent; and 2 years of related field experience; or 6+ years of related field experience.
  • Field experience with HVAC, central plants, healthcare systems, and/or building automation systems.
  • Exposure to various facility types (education, healthcare, labs, civic, data centers, military, aquatic centers, central plants).
  • Ability to obtain necessary security clearances.

Work Environment & Conditions

  • Fieldwork on construction sites (~50%); computer/office-based work (~50%).
  • Ability to lift up to 50 lbs and work on ladders or lifts.
  • Ability to work in varying weather conditions (heat, cold, rain, snow).
  • Occasional travel, including overnight stays, may be required.
